Video Review: Marriott Grande Vista

We checked into a 3BR in building 82 this afternoon and I see what you mean about how dark it is. There used to be lights on the ceiling fans in the bedrooms but no more. Just bedside lamps, which aren't very bright. Our unit is looking a bit 'tired' and could use a refresh, but not bad. We seem to be missing a couple of things, like a pitcher, and the Do Not Disturb sign... maybe they don't have them anymore?
 
I finally got around to watching this video! Glad that you enjoyed the resort. I've gone at least once per year the last 3 years and it's where we've been spending Christmas week. The fishing is really good (my nephew is obsessed with fishing). Also the paddle boats are for rent, not free.
 
Recently back from a late April stay here, we were also in the same 2 BR floorplan, West Village Bldg 78 on the 4th floor.
Great resort and unit, I'm a little disappointed that we didn't spend more time at the resort ... but it was our first time in Orlando and there's so much to see and do!

As for (very) minor quibbles ...
I second your observation about the unit lighting, very odd to have no overhead lights. Don't understand the spotlight over the TV nook in the bedrooms.
Could that closet in the toilet area be the result of a bathroom re-model? Perhaps the master bath previously had a tub? That's the best explanation I can come up with for such an odd arrangement.
I also found the thermostat to have a mind of it's own (tending towards too cool). The master bedroom vents were also situated where the air blew right on the bed.
 
Yes there used to be a tub and it was replaced by the large shower.
 
The large shower could have been spectacular, like the ones they have at Marriott's Surfwatch. Those were fantastic showers, but Marriott did a stupid giant shower at Grande Vista with a bench that is miles from the shower head. So strange.
